Hi all,
Im currently on my 2nd IVF round with baby 2 (my DD is 4 and was a natural conception at 36). Im 41 and it seems my egg quality is terrible, out of my 5 collected in my first round only 1 survived (got to blastocyst PGS tested inconclusive and may be ok...)

I just got a call from my dr yesterday that from the second round (5 also collected) only 2 survived the first 24 hours and he is very disappointed with the results...

I really long for a second child but now just feel like it may never happen.... I would love some advice and perhaps some success stories to keep me going...

By the way Ive taken every single supplement in the last few month, dr just keeps saying its due to my age and genetics and that I can keep taking them but they just won't make a huge difference. My husbands sperm quality is perfect which is a positive.

Would love to hear your stories! This process can be so scary and lonely...

MyEasterEggs · 01/05/2022 08:35

Has your husband had sperm DNA fragmentation testing? I see so many stories of couples being told the husband has super sperm based on a basic semen analysis, only to discover there are DNA fragmentation issues caused by hidden infections or varicoceles.

My partner had a urine culture showing a hidden infection which was treatable. I don’t want to add to your load but this caused years of avoidable heartache for us! Still on the journey to having our second (recently started IVF) but with a lot more knowledge and understanding of possible causes.

Of course, it could be down to egg quality, in which case what have the clinic suggested?

doingitforthegirls · 01/05/2022 18:25

I had terrible egg quality age 35/36 - the couple of blastocysts I did test came back abnormal/mosaic - I changed to natural modified IVF with ICSI and did a 3 cycle package and had twins. And have 2 more top quality frozen (this was after 2 rounds of short protocol with rubbish results and 3 transfers of low quality blastocysts - I only got 3 rubbish blastocysts from a total of 28 eggs with short protocol but got 4 top quality blastocysts from 9 eggs with natural modified IVF)
